The only time it ever let me down was because the fuel filter got clogged about 3 years ago, it blew the fuel pump fuse. I am electrically inclined (my trade) and found the pump was drawing at max amps with a clamp on amp meter, replaced the filter and found the draw dropped by about half, problem solved.
